What is a Driving License Code?
A driving license code is a distinct alphanumeric identifier assigned to each driving license. This code serves multiple functions, including verifying the credibility of the license, tracking the holder's driving history, and making sure compliance with local and international driving guidelines. The code is typically printed on the physical driving license and is likewise saved in digital databases maintained by appropriate authorities.
Value of Validating a Driving License Code
Verifying a driving license code is important for numerous factors:
- Legal Compliance: Ensuring that a driving license is valid and updated is essential for legal compliance. Driving with an invalid or expired license can lead to fines, legal charges, and even the suspension of driving privileges.
- Insurance Requirements: Many insurance provider need proof of a legitimate driving license to concern or restore insurance coverage. A verified driving license code can expedite this process and help avoid hold-ups.
- Employment Verification: For tasks that require driving, such as delivery motorists, cabby, or truck motorists, employers typically need to verify the validity of a prospect's driving license. A verified code can improve the hiring process.
- International Travel: When traveling to countries that need an International Driving Permit (IDP), a confirmed driving license code is frequently required to obtain the permit and drive lawfully in foreign jurisdictions.
Steps to Validate a Driving License Code
The procedure of confirming a driving license code can differ depending upon the country and the specific guidelines in location. However, the following general actions can guide individuals through the validation process:
Gather Required Documents
- Driving License: Ensure you have your physical driving license or a digital copy.
- Personal Identification: Have a government-issued ID, such as a passport or nationwide ID card, prepared for verification.
- Proof of Address: Some jurisdictions might need evidence of address, such as an utility costs or bank declaration.
Find the Validation Authority
- Local DMV or Transport Authority: In most nations, the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) or a comparable transportation authority is accountable for confirming driving licenses.
- Online Platforms: Many nations use online platforms where you can validate your driving license code without checking out a physical office.
Send the Validation Request
- In-Person: Visit the local DMV or transportation authority office and submit your request. Be prepared to provide the required files and pay any applicable fees.
- Online: Use the official online portal to submit your validation request. Follow the guidelines offered on the website to submit the essential documents and finish the procedure.
Await Verification
- Processing Time: The processing time can differ. Some jurisdictions provide immediate verification, while others may take a couple of days or weeks.
- Alert: Once the validation is total, you will receive a notification, either through email or mail, confirming the validity of your driving license code.
Keep Records
- Validation Certificate: Retain a copy of the validation certificate or verification for future reference.
- Digital Copies: Store digital copies of your confirmed driving license and any related documents in a safe location.
Typical FAQs about Validating a Driving License Code
What takes place if my driving license is ended?
- If your driving license is expired, you will require to restore it before it can be verified. Contact your local DMV or transportation authority for the renewal procedure and any required files.
Can I validate my driving license code online?
- Yes, many countries provide online platforms for validating driving license codes. Go to the official website of your local DMV or transport authority to access the online validation service.
Is there a cost for verifying a driving license code?
- There might be a charge for validating a driving license code, depending on the jurisdiction. Check the official website or get in touch with the local DMV for information on costs and payment approaches.
What should I do if my driving license code is invalid?
- If your driving license code is invalid, you will require to get in touch with the issuing authority to deal with the problem. This may involve reapplying for a new license or correcting any mistakes in your records.
Can I drive with a confirmed driving license code in a foreign nation?
- In some nations, a validated driving license code suffices to drive. However, for worldwide travel, you might require to obtain an International Driving Permit (IDP). Check the particular requirements of the nation you prepare to go to.
